Florida Defamation Laws and Your Rights
Florida provides solid legal protections against defamation. Under Florida Statute § 770, defamation includes both libel (written) and slander (spoken), with specific provisions that apply to online publications like Facebook group posts.
Key aspects of Florida defamation law for Miami residents:
- Defamation per se in Florida covers false accusations of criminal conduct, having a loathsome disease, adultery or sexual misconduct, and statements that harm someone in their trade or profession — special damages don’t need to be proven
- Florida’s statute of limitations for defamation is two years from the date of publication — longer than most states
- Florida Statute § 836.04 makes certain defamatory statements a first-degree misdemeanor, adding criminal liability as potential leverage
- Punitive damages are available in Florida defamation cases when actual malice can be demonstrated
- Section 230 does not protect the individual poster in Miami — only the platform

What if the Miami AWDTSG post includes photos from my social media?
Unauthorized use of your photos may provide additional legal leverage for removal. Copyright claims on photos you took or own can be submitted alongside defamation notices. Professional removal services identify all instances where your photos have been shared and pursue removal on all platforms.
